Finally fixed my problem gentlemen. I changed out the iwe solenoid for the updated version. Also changed out both Iwe with smart tech from Rock Auto for 160. Did the work myself, very easy job, took me about an hour and a half. First three pictures is the passenger iwe. As you can see In the pictures, it is all torn up completly. The last two pictures is the driver side iwe. That side wasn't, it still functioned well but I said to hell with it, why not do both sides. The gears on the driver side iwe were starting to grind down just a little bit on the inside. I'm glad I changed it out from the new one, before it grinded down the hub gears.
